What is the difference between foam and innerspring queen mattresses?

Foam queen mattresses use layers of foam for comfort and support, often providing strong motion isolation and a more body-hugging feel. Innerspring queen mattresses use metal coils for support with foam or fiber comfort layers on top, generally feeling more bouncy and traditional. Hybrids combine coils with thicker foam layers for a balanced feel and improved airflow.
